Jacinta, I think some of the information being shared needs more balance. Many immigrants running small businesses in South Africa also contribute to the economy in different ways. Some employ fellow South Africans, pay rent to local property owners, buy stock from local suppliers, and pay VAT indirectly whenever they purchase goods and services. That money still circulates within the economy so you can't say that money goes back to somalia or Ethiopia because it is a lie.
Frustrations about unemployment and crime are real concerns for many citizens, but blaming every foreigner creates a dangerous narrative that can easily fuel division and violence among countries. Immigration issues should be handled through fair laws and proper documentation processes, not selective anger against certain groups while excusing others. Fix the police and immigration officers.
South Africa is also deeply connected to the rest of Africa economically. Many South African companies earn significant revenue from neighboring countries and the wider continent. If other countries responded with boycotts or hostility toward South African businesses, the economic consequences could affect ordinary South Africans too.
Every action has a reaction. History has already shown that hostility toward business communities or immigrants can damage economies in the long run see Uganda after chasing Indian immigrants in 1978.
The better approach is to strengthen institutions, improve border management, create opportunities, and encourage lawful business practices without promoting hatred or tribal politics.
